M4.4 Earthquake near Yukon (Canada)
About this earthquake
On December 7, 2025 at 01:56 UTC, a magnitude M4.4 earthquake occurred near Yukon (Canada). The hypocenter lay relatively close to the surface at around 14 km, increasing how strongly it was felt. Earthquakes of this magnitude are clearly felt; minor damage to vulnerable buildings is possible.

Why depth matters
Shallow quakes release energy near the surface — shaking is felt more strongly and damage potential is higher.
